Our Staff

Throughout our area we have over 90 staff working on the distribution network, in our water treatment works and in our office in Folkestone.

We are open 24 hours a day, 7 days a week and 365 days a year.

Our Owners

Veolia Water started investing in the UK in 1987. It operates three water supply companies in the South East of England - Three Valleys Water, Folkestone & Dover Water Services, and Tendring Hundred Water Services. Together, these companies provide 900 million litres of water a day to a population of 3.2 million. They employ around 1,050 people and have a total turnover of £186 million.

Three Valleys Water provides over 800m litres of drinking water per day to people in parts of Bedfordshire, Berkshire, Buckinghamshire, Essex, Hertfordshire, Surrey and North London. Its turnover for 2006/07 was £206.4 million. Folkestone and Dover Water Services provides around 43 million litres of drinking water a day to 160,000 people in South Kent and its turnover for 2006/07 was £16.7 million. Tendring Hundred Water provides drinking water to approximately 154, 000 people in the North Essex area and its turnover for 2006/07 was £14.3 million. Veolia Water Partnership provides expert services to the water supply companies on asset management, capex delivery, scientific services and procurement.

Veolia Water UK also operates in the non-regulated sector of the market under Veolia Water Projects, VWIO and Veolia Water Operations Ireland. Veolia Water Projects provides integrated water asset operations and management services to other utility companies and to owners of private water networks in the commercial, institutional and residential sectors. VWIO provides customised and sustainable solutions to optimise water cycle and wastewater management for industrial clients in the UK and Ireland. Veolia Water has been operating in Ireland since 1994 and its activities include work with local authorities and leading industrial firms.

Veolia Water UK is part of Veolia Water, the world leader in water and wastewater treatment. Veolia Water covers every aspect of water cycle management working with both municipal and industrial customers. Veolia Water operates in 54 countries and has more than 77,800 employees. It has a revenue of €10.1 billion. Veolia Water is part of Veolia Environment, formerly Vivendi Environment, the world leader in Environmental Services.
